CVE-2025-64235 is a medium-severity Path Traversal (CWE-22) vulnerability. Its CVSS base score is 6.5 (Medium).
Operationally, exploitation aligns with the MITRE ATT&CK technique File and Directory Discovery (T1083); ranked at the 23th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og.

Improper Limitation of a Pathname to a Restricted Directory ('Path Traversal') vulnerability in AmentoTech Tuturn allows Path Traversal.This issue affects Tuturn: from n/a before 3.6.

Mitigating Controls (NIST 800-53 r5) AI
Validates file path inputs to reject traversal sequences such as '../' before they reach the restricted directory logic in Tuturn.
Enforces access control policies that block requests attempting to escape the intended directory in the Tuturn application.
Limits the privileges of the web/application process so that even a successful path traversal yields minimal additional files or data.
